Are you a folk artist in Tamil Nadu, or do you have a folk artist in your family? The state government has a special scheme to help ease the financial burden of marriages. It's called the "Marriage Assistance" scheme, designed to support the vibrant cultural community.

What Is This Scheme?

Launched by the Art and Culture Department of the Tamil Nadu Government, this scheme provides a direct financial aid of ₹2,000. This money is meant to help registered folk artists cover the costs associated with their own marriage or the marriage of their son or daughter.

Who Can Benefit From This Scheme?

The primary beneficiaries are registered folk artists of Tamil Nadu. This assistance can be used for the artist's own wedding, or for the wedding of their adult son or daughter. It's a thoughtful initiative to acknowledge and support the contributions of these artists.

    Eligibility Criteria

    1. You must be a registered folk artist in Tamil Nadu.
    2. Ensure you have no outstanding dues to the Board.
    3. The assistance can be claimed for your own marriage or that of your son or daughter.
    4. Both the artist and the person getting married must meet the legal age requirements for marriage.
    5. If both you and your spouse are registered folk artists, only one of you can apply for this assistance for a particular marriage.
    6. A family of a registered folk artist can receive this assistance only twice in total.

    How To Apply

    To avail of this marriage assistance, you generally need to:

    1. Ensure you meet all the eligibility criteria.
    2. Gather all the required documents listed below.
    3. Submit your application along with the necessary documents. The specific application form is Form XIII.

    Official Address for Submissions:

    The Secretary,
    Tamil Nadu Folk Artist’s Welfare Board.

    Contact Numbers: 044-615156 & 24613430

    Documents Required

    • Your Folk Artist Registration Card.
    • A certificate from the Village Administrative Officer (VAO) or Revenue Officer confirming you haven't received this assistance from other schemes.
    • Marriage Invitation card.
    • A recent photograph from the marriage.
    • A photograph of a witness who attended the wedding.
